Abstract:With rapid urbanisation in most parts of the world, modern transit systems have been made more and more convenient, reliable and integrated. In Singapore, more than 60% of the daily commuting trips in year 2005 are made in public transport and this share will likely continue to increase, due to the policy governing land transport.
